		<description>I totally agree. I think another important aspect that will prevent this from happening again, are better search engine algorithms, namely Google. These engines are much smarter than they were eight years ago. I remember opening pages with literally thousands of keywords, just listed with no meaning, just because this was the way to get traffic. Traffic used to mean pure money, because most advertising was per impression, and not per action or click.</description>
